MAGIC observation of Globular Cluster M13 and its millisecond pulsars
read the original abstract
Based on MAGIC observations from June and July 2007, we present upper limits to the E>140 GeV emission from the globular cluster M13. Those limits allow us to constrain the population of millisecond pulsars within M13 and to test models for acceleration of leptons inside their magnetospheres and/or surrounding. We conclude that in M13 either millisecond pulsars are fewer than expected or they accelerate leptons less efficiently than predicted.
